Harmonix working on a new combat title

Famous for big titles like Rock Band and Dance Central, Harmonix has had major success with its music-oriented video games. Now, according to a job listing, the company looks to be moving into a more diversified direction.

As listed on Gamasutra.com, Harmonix has openings for new and existing titles available for anyone interested. Digging further, specifically into the official list of jobs on Harmonix' website, the music company is now looking for a Combat Designer and even a Senior Level Designer. This could either be a new twist on the music genre, or it could be a completely new foray into something completely different. Unfortunately, until we know for certain what Harmonix has up its collective sleeve, we can't do anything but speculate.
